Here is a list of controversial actions and statements attributed to Roald Dahl:

  1. Made numerous anti-Semitic comments, including stating there were reasons for Hitler's actions against Jews[1][4].

  2. Expressed anti-Israel sentiments and admitted to becoming anti-Semitic[4].

  3. Used racial and sexual stereotypes in his writing[3].

  4. Included racist depictions of Oompa-Loompas as African pygmies in early versions of Charlie and the Chocolate Factory[4].

  5. Incorporated themes of child abuse, neglect, racism, sexual innuendo, and fat-shaming in children's books[4].

  6. Used coarse language and drug references in works intended for children[4].

  7. Originally described Matilda as a "devilish little hussy" before editors intervened[4].

  8. Engaged in long-term adultery, having an affair with a friend of his wife[1].

  9. Displayed a mean and unpleasant personality, earning the nickname "Roald the Rotten"[1].

  10. Expressed chauvinistic attitudes, frequently portraying women negatively in his stories[1][3].

  11. Showed a lack of remorse for his controversial statements and views[1][4].
